Variations
I adore the delicate balance of this Peach Blossom Cosmo, but feel free to experiment:
- Add Bubbles: Top with a splash of Prosecco or sparkling rosé after straining for a fizzy version.
- Different Citrus: Use fresh lime juice instead of lemon juice.
- Herb Infusion: Muddle a few fresh mint or basil leaves in the shaker before adding ice and other ingredients.
- Make it Less Sweet: Reduce the amount of peach schnapps slightly if you prefer a less sweet cocktail.
- Non-Alcoholic: This is trickier to replicate exactly, but you could try combining peach juice, a splash of elderflower syrup (non-alcoholic), lemon juice, and top with sparkling water or peach-flavored seltzer.

Tips and Tricks for the BEST Cosmo
Here are my secrets for making this Peach Blossom Cosmo truly exceptional:
- Use Quality Ingredients: Good quality vodka, peach schnapps, and St. Germain make a noticeable difference in the final taste.
- Fresh Lemon Juice: Always use freshly squeezed lemon juice for the brightest, most authentic citrus flavor. Bottled juice can taste dull.
- Chill Your Glasses: Serving this cocktail in pre-chilled glasses keeps it colder longer and enhances the elegant experience. Simply fill your glasses with ice water while you mix the drink, then dump the ice water before straining.
- Shake Vigorously: Don’t be shy! A good, hard shake properly chills, dilutes, and aerates the cocktail for the best texture and temperature.
- Double Strain (Optional): For an ultra-smooth cocktail with no tiny ice shards, pour the shaken drink through both the shaker’s built-in strainer and a fine-mesh sieve held over the glass.

FAQs about Peach Blossom Cosmo
- What if I can’t find peach vodka or peach schnapps?
- You could try using regular vodka and increasing the peach juice, perhaps adding a touch of peach puree or peach simple syrup for more intense flavor, though the balance will change. For the schnapps, another fruit liqueur like apricot brandy could offer a different but potentially complementary flavor.
- Is St-Germain essential?
- St-Germain elderflower liqueur adds a distinct floral sweetness that really makes this drink special. You could omit it, perhaps adding a tiny bit more peach juice or a floral simple syrup (like lavender), but it won’t be the same delightful “blossom” flavor.
- Can I use white cranberry juice instead of peach juice?
- That would create a variation closer to a traditional White Cosmopolitan. Peach juice is key for the “Peach Blossom” theme of this specific cocktail.

Ingredients
- 2 ounces Peach Vodka
- 2 ounces Peach Schnapps
- 1 ounce Peach juice (or Peach Nectar)
- 1 ounce St-Germain elderflower liqueur
- 1 ounce fresh lemon juice
- Ice cubes
Optional Garnish:
- Thin peach slice
- Edible flower
Instructions
- Fill Shaker: Fill a cocktail shaker halfway with ice cubes.
- Combine Ingredients: Add the peach vodka, peach schnapps, peach juice, St-Germain elderflower liqueur, and fresh lemon juice to the ice-filled shaker.
- Shake: Secure the lid tightly on the shaker. Shake vigorously for about 15-20 seconds, or until the outside of the shaker is very cold.
- Strain and Serve: Strain the mixture from the shaker into chilled martini or coupe glasses. Garnish with a thin peach slice or an edible flower, if desired. Serve immediately.
Notes
- Peach Juice: Use 100% peach juice or peach nectar for the best flavor.
- Elderflower Liqueur: St-Germain is the most common brand, known for its distinct floral notes.
- Lemon Juice: Freshly squeezed lemon juice provides essential brightness and balance.
- Chilling Glasses: For an extra touch, chill your serving glasses in the freezer for a few minutes before pouring the cocktail.
- Sweetness: This cocktail leans sweet from the schnapps and juice. Adjust lemon juice slightly if needed.
